Human Resources

Our HR department encompasses, HR, Payroll, and Safety and is responsible for a number of internal functions. HR is responsible for recruitment, on-boarding, payroll and benefits, providing a safe working environment, and remaining an open channel for employees, among many other functions.

  1. Janette Tarafa

    HR Manager
    Phone: 302-653-9231 ext. 2320

  2. Vanessa Cruz

    Payroll & Benefits Specialist
    Phone: 302-653-9231 ext. 2353

  3. Anthony Gruerio

    Safety & Emergency Management Coordinator
    Phone: (302) 653-9231 ext. 2357